Transaction 33568df4a24d72acb4c7e70bcb5f3001081e50127f9457a70f7421d680f8d778

1 Input
2 Outputs
  • 33568df4a24d72acb4c7e70bcb5f3001081e50127f9457a70f7421d680f8d778:0
  • value  1511320
    address  3HuG9hFeTjSskyPBckMYdyNQ3F3jpmmsST
  • 33568df4a24d72acb4c7e70bcb5f3001081e50127f9457a70f7421d680f8d778:1
  • value  6999533
    address  1MKBXv8WD17MtswqukX8gb9h6DjLP1PWHe